The 9 kHz to 30 MHz frequency range presents unique challenges for elect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) testing because the wavelengths are so large that standard dipole antennas become physically impractical to use. In this low-frequency spectrum, engineers rely on the Active loop antenna to capture accurate magnetic field measurements within confined laboratory spaces. Why Magnetic Field (H-Field) Testing Matters Below 30 MHz
At frequencies below 30 MHz, electromagnetic waves operate in the near-field zone where magnetic and electric components remain uncoupled. Measuring these magnetic fields accurately is vital for identifying potential interference that could disrupt sensitive electronic systems across the Australian landscape. A specifically designed loop antenna captures these H-field emissions to ensure that devices do not emit radiation that could bypass standard shielding or affect nearby hardware.
Selecting an Active Loop Antenna for AS/NZS Compliance
Adhering to rigorous AS/NZS standards like CISPR 11 and 15 requires laboratory equipment that prioritises sensitivity and antenna factor stability across the entire measurement range. Unlike passive alternatives, an active loop antenna utilises an integrated low-noise pre-amplifier to provide a flat frequency response and superior detection capabilities. This enhanced sensitivity is essential for identifying low-level emissions to ensure your products meet the stringent ACMA limits required for the RCM mark.
Key compliance considerations include:
- Electrostatic Shielding: High-quality loops must be shielded to ensure the antenna only responds to magnetic fields while rejecting unwanted electric field interference.
- Dynamic Range: The ability to handle both high-level signals and low-noise floors without distortion is critical for accurate EMC assessments.
- Frequency Coverage: Ensuring the device maintains performance across the entire 9 kHz to 30 MHz spectrum avoids the need for multiple antenna swaps during a single test run.
- Traceability: Calibration that meets recognised national standards ensures your test data is legally defensible and accurate for official reporting.
